05 Feb 2011, 13:03 | Czech searched by Interpol coaches Malaysia

Czech Martin Koloc for whom Interpol published an international arrest warrant for a fraud in the Czech Republic 14 years ago, acts as a coach of Malaysian ice hockey team at Asian Winter Games in Astana and Almaty, Kazakhstan. It was reported on iDnes.cz, most respected news server in the Czech Republic. Team Malaysia beat Kuwait 12:7, Bahrain 25:0, but lost to Thailand 1:16 and to Kyrgyzstan 2:23 on Asia Winter Games so far.

 
 
 
 

04 Feb 2011, 15:11 | NHL referee to Hungary

Lyle Seitz with 736 NHL games as a referee will go to Hungary February 7-13 to educate Hungarian colleagues and to referee the game between Vasas HC and Dab.Docler in the Hungarian league.

04 Feb 2011, 08:57 | Kazakhmys has new coach

50 years old Vladimir Borodulin is the new coach of Kazakhmys Satpaev. He worked in past four years at Gornyak Rudny winning in last august the National Cup, first ever trophy for the club, but, despite the historical success, he was fired in september.

03 Feb 2011, 08:50 | Fastest goal in VHL

Yesterday in Vysshaya Hockey League match between Neftyanik Almetievsk and Kristall Saratov, home team forward Rustam Shangaraev set the new VHL fastest goal record, noting first goal after 7 seconds. Neftyanik won the game 6-4

02 Feb 2011, 14:07 | The broken ice resurfacer caused a Slovak Extraliga game postponement

An ice-flute on the Zvolen ice rink that was caused by broken ice-resurfacer gearbox was the reason of the yesterday's game postponement between Zvolen and Košice. The technicians weren't able to fix it and the game referee Peter Lokšík decided about the game postponement. The substitute term for the 50th Slovak Extraliga round game was established on February 14th.

 
 
 
 

02 Feb 2011, 13:17 | Almost 7 000 tickets sold for World championships in 4 hours

Yesterday, the third phase of tickets selling for the upcoming World Championships, that will be held in Bratislava and Košice, Slovakia, started. After 4 hours of selling, 6 902 tickets were sold.

There are more than 211 000 tickets sold overall what is making the organizers happy, because they started thinking about ticket discounts earlier.
